Understanding Low Blood Sugar When Waking Up

Low blood sugar, also known as hypoglycemia, is a condition where the blood glucose levels drop below normal. When it occurs during sleep, it can be particularly problematic, as the individual may not be aware of the symptoms until they wake up. The Somogyi Effect is a phenomenon where blood sugar levels drop during sleep, causing a rebound effect that can lead to high blood sugar levels in the morning. Non-Diabetic Hypoglycemia is a condition where individuals without diabetes experience low blood sugar, often due to certain medications, skipping meals, or other underlying health conditions.

Recognizing the signs of low blood sugar is crucial to prevent severe complications. Common symptoms include feeling shaky, anxious, and dizzy. If left untreated, low blood sugar can lead to more severe symptoms, such as fainting, seizures, and even coma. It is essential to be aware of these symptoms and take prompt action to prevent long-term damage.

Preventing Low Blood Sugar When Waking Up

Preventing low blood sugar when waking up requires a combination of dietary changes, lifestyle modifications, and monitoring blood sugar levels. Eating a balanced diet that includes protein,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ates can help regulate blood sugar levels. Avoiding skipping meals and eating regular snacks can also help prevent low blood sugar.

Regular exercise, such as walking or yoga, can help improve insulin sensitivity and reduce the risk of low blood sugar. Stress management techniques, such as meditation or deep breathing, can also help reduce the risk of low blood sugar. Monitoring blood sugar levels, especially during sleep, is crucial to prevent the Somogyi Effect and other complications.

Technology, such as continuous glucose monitors, can also help prevent low blood sugar. These devices track blood sugar levels during sleep, providing valuable insights into glucose regulation. By working with healthcare professionals and using technology, individuals can develop a personalized prevention plan to manage low blood sugar and prevent long-term damage.
